KERN 318-226 weight set — OIML E2, 1 mg–500 mg, polished stainless steel
The KERN 318-226 is a milligram calibration weight set designed for precise adjustment and verification of high-accuracy balances and laboratory scales, supplied in a protective aluminium case.
- Milligram weight set, class E2
- Range 1 mg–500 mg in polished stainless steel
- Supplied in hardened aluminium case
- Calibrated to OIML E2 standards
Precise milligram calibration for analytical balances
The set provides OIML E2 classification, which ensures suitability for high-accuracy calibration tasks where deviations must be minimal and repeatable. The milligram increments cover typical verification steps for analytical and semi-micro balances, enabling consistent instrument adjustment and confidence in measurement results. For laboratories and quality-controlled production environments, class E2 weights form the backbone of traceable mass metrology and reduce uncertainty in routine checks.
Robust construction and secure storage for long-term reliability
Each disc is manufactured in polished stainless steel, offering corrosion resistance and a smooth surface that minimises handling contamination. The aluminium case protects the set during transport and storage, helping to maintain calibration stability and extend service life. The knob-style design supports safe handling of individual weights, reducing finger contact and the risk of surface wear. Together, these features translate into lower maintenance effort and a stable calibration baseline for workshop or laboratory use.

FAQ
What does OIML E2 mean for calibration?
OIML E2 indicates a high-accuracy weight classification suitable for calibration and verification of precision balances; the KERN 318-226 set meets those requirements for traceable mass standards.
Can this weight set be used in a production environment?
Yes, the KERN 318-226 weight set is suitable for production quality control where milligram-level calibration and periodic verification of precision scales are required.
How are the weights protected during storage and transport?
The weights are supplied in an aluminium case that protects individual discs from contamination and mechanical impact, helping preserve calibration integrity.
Is the surface finish important for measurement stability?
A polished stainless-steel finish reduces corrosion and minimises handling contamination, which contributes to more stable long-term measurement performance with the KERN 318-226 set.
Which instruments are typically calibrated with this set?
Analytical balances, semi-micro balances and other high-precision mass-measurement instruments commonly use milligram weight sets such as the KERN 318-226 for routine adjustment and verification.
